In-depth Look: Manufacturing Processes and Quality Assurance for usb charger manufacturer

What Are the Main Stages of Manufacturing USB Chargers?

Manufacturing USB chargers involves a series of well-defined processes that ensure quality and reliability. The main stages include:

  1. Material Preparation: This stage involves sourcing high-quality raw materials such as plastics, metals, and electronic components. B2B buyers should prioritize suppliers that source materials compliant with international standards to guarantee safety and performance.

  2. Forming: During this stage, raw materials are shaped into the necessary components. Injection molding is a common technique for creating plastic housings, while stamping and machining are used for metal parts. Understanding the forming techniques employed can help buyers assess the durability and design quality of the chargers.

  3. Assembly: This critical stage combines all components into a finished product. Automated assembly lines are often utilized for efficiency, but manual assembly may be employed for complex parts. Buyers should inquire about the assembly methods to ensure they meet their specific requirements for quality and scalability.

  4. Finishing: The final stage involves processes such as coating, labeling, and packaging. This not only enhances the aesthetic appeal but also provides additional protection to the product. Buyers should consider the finishing techniques as they can impact the product’s longevity and marketability.

What Are the Key Quality Control Checkpoints?

Quality control involves several checkpoints during the manufacturing process:

  • Incoming Quality Control (IQC): This initial checkpoint assesses the quality of raw materials before they enter production. Suppliers should have rigorous IQC processes to minimize defects in the final product.

  • In-Process Quality Control (IPQC): Conducted during the manufacturing process, IPQC involves regular inspections to identify issues early. Buyers should ask suppliers about their IPQC protocols to ensure consistent quality throughout production.

  • Final Quality Control (FQC): This final inspection occurs before products are packaged and shipped. It ensures that the finished chargers meet all specifications and standards. Buyers can request FQC reports to confirm the quality of the products they intend to purchase.

What Common Testing Methods Are Used for USB Chargers?

Testing methods are integral to validating the quality and safety of USB chargers. Common testing methods include:

  • Electrical Testing: This includes measuring voltage, current, and resistance to ensure compliance with electrical standards. Buyers should check that suppliers conduct thorough electrical testing to avoid safety hazards.

  • Environmental Testing: Chargers should be tested under various environmental conditions (temperature, humidity) to assess their durability. This is especially important for buyers in regions with extreme climates.

  • Safety Testing: Compliance with safety standards such as short-circuit protection and over-voltage protection is critical. Buyers should prioritize manufacturers that conduct comprehensive safety tests to minimize the risk of product failure.

Comprehensive Cost and Pricing Analysis for usb charger manufacturer Sourcing

What Are the Key Cost Components in USB Charger Manufacturing?

When sourcing USB chargers, understanding the cost structure is essential for making informed purchasing decisions. The primary cost components include:

  1. Materials: The choice of materials significantly impacts cost. High-quality components, such as robust plastic for casings or premium circuit boards, may cost more upfront but can lead to lower failure rates and better customer satisfaction in the long run.

  2. Labor: Labor costs vary by region. For instance, manufacturers in Southeast Asia may offer lower labor costs compared to those in Europe. It’s important to consider the skill level of the workforce, as highly skilled labor may command higher wages but can also enhance product quality.

  3. Manufacturing Overhead: This includes indirect costs associated with production, such as utilities, rent, and administrative expenses. Understanding these costs can help in evaluating supplier pricing more accurately.

  4. Tooling: Initial investments in molds and dies for manufacturing can be significant, particularly for custom designs. These costs are often amortized over the production run, influencing the unit price for smaller order quantities.

  5. Quality Control (QC): Incorporating robust QC processes can add to costs but is vital for ensuring product reliability. B2B buyers should prioritize suppliers with strong QC measures to minimize risks associated with product defects.

  6. Logistics: Shipping costs can vary greatly depending on the origin, destination, and shipping method. Consideration of Incoterms is crucial as they define the responsibilities of buyers and sellers in logistics, directly affecting the overall cost.

  7. Margin: Manufacturers typically add a profit margin to their costs. Understanding typical margins in the industry can help buyers negotiate better prices.

Essential Technical Properties and Trade Terminology for usb charger manufacturer

What Are the Critical Technical Properties of USB Chargers?

When sourcing USB chargers, understanding key technical properties is essential for ensuring product quality and compatibility with your business needs. Here are the most critical specifications to consider:

1. Material Grade

The material grade of a USB charger refers to the quality and type of materials used in its construction. Common materials include PC (polycarbonate) for housing and copper for wiring. High-grade materials enhance durability, heat resistance, and overall safety. For B2B buyers, selecting chargers with superior material grades can lead to fewer product failures and improved customer satisfaction.

2. Output Voltage and Current

Output voltage (measured in volts) and current (measured in amperes) are critical for determining a charger’s compatibility with various devices. Standard USB chargers typically output 5V, but some fast chargers may provide higher outputs. Understanding these specifications is vital for ensuring that the chargers meet the power requirements of the devices they will be used with, thereby preventing damage and enhancing charging efficiency.

3. Tolerance

Tolerance in USB chargers refers to the allowable deviation from specified electrical parameters, such as voltage and current. A lower tolerance indicates higher precision, which is crucial for maintaining device safety and performance. B2B buyers should prioritize chargers with tighter tolerances to ensure reliable operation and compliance with international safety standards.

4. Charging Protocols

Different charging protocols (e.g., Quick Charge, Power Delivery) dictate how quickly a device can charge. These protocols optimize the charging process by negotiating power levels between the charger and the device. Understanding the supported protocols is essential for ensuring compatibility with modern devices, which can enhance your product offering and customer experience.

5. Certifications and Compliance

Certifications such as CE, FCC, and UL indicate that a USB charger meets specific safety and performance standards. Compliance with these certifications is crucial for international trade, as they assure buyers of product quality and safety. B2B buyers should verify these certifications to mitigate risks and ensure that their products can be marketed in their respective regions.

Which Trade Terminology Should B2B Buyers Understand?

Familiarity with industry-specific terminology can streamline the procurement process and enhance communication with manufacturers. Here are some essential terms:

1. OEM (Original Equipment Manufacturer)

An OEM refers to a company that produces parts or equipment that may be marketed by another manufacturer. In the context of USB chargers, an OEM can design and manufacture chargers that other brands sell under their name. Understanding OEM relationships can help buyers identify potential partners and negotiate better terms.

2. MOQ (Minimum Order Quantity)

MOQ is the smallest quantity of a product that a supplier is willing to sell. This term is crucial for B2B buyers as it impacts inventory levels and cash flow. Understanding the MOQ can help businesses plan their purchases effectively and avoid overstock or stockouts.

3. RFQ (Request for Quotation)

An RFQ is a document issued by a buyer to solicit price quotes from suppliers for specific products. For USB charger procurement, submitting an RFQ allows buyers to compare prices, specifications, and lead times across multiple manufacturers, facilitating informed purchasing decisions.

4. Incoterms (International Commercial Terms)

Incoterms are a set of rules that define the responsibilities of buyers and sellers in international transactions. They clarify who is responsible for shipping, insurance, and tariffs. Familiarity with Incoterms is essential for B2B buyers to avoid misunderstandings and ensure smooth logistics when importing USB chargers from overseas.

5. Lead Time

Lead time refers to the time it takes from placing an order to receiving the goods. Understanding lead times is crucial for effective inventory management and meeting customer demand. Buyers should consider lead times when planning their procurement strategies to ensure timely product availability.

  3. What minimum order quantity (MOQ) should I expect from USB charger manufacturers?
    MOQs can vary significantly among manufacturers, typically ranging from 100 to several thousand units. Established manufacturers often have higher MOQs due to economies of scale. However, some may offer lower MOQs for customized products. It’s advisable to discuss your requirements upfront and negotiate terms that suit your budget and inventory needs, particularly if you’re entering a new market or testing product demand.

  4. What payment terms are common when dealing with USB charger suppliers?
    Payment terms can vary widely, but common practices include a 30% deposit upon order confirmation and the remaining 70% before shipment. Some manufacturers may offer favorable terms for larger orders or long-term partnerships. It’s crucial to clarify these terms in your contract and consider using secure payment methods like letters of credit or escrow services to mitigate risks, especially when dealing with international suppliers.
